Main Door Colors and Their Meanings
The main door color plays a significant role in determining the energy and vibrations of the house. Each color has a distinct meaning and affects the residents' moods and energies. Some of the most commonly used colors for main doors include:

- Red, the symbol of energy and vitality, but excessive red can create tension and stress.
- Blue, which represents calmness, serenity, and peace, making it a popular choice for bedrooms and living areas.
- Green, signifying growth, harmony, and balance, and is often used for entrance doors in homes and businesses.
- Consider the mood and ambiance you want to create in your home.
- Choose a color that aligns with your intentions and the overall energy of the space.
- Consider the size and style of your door, as well as the color scheme of your home's exterior.

Shapes and Geometries of Main Doors
The shape of your main door is not just aesthetically pleasing but also plays a significant role in determining the energy flow. Some of the most common shapes and geometries include:
- Circular doors, which represent the cyclical nature of life and promote unity and wholeness.
- Rectangular doors, which symbolize stability, structure, and practicality.
- Arched doors, which convey elegance, sophistication, and a touch of classic charm.

Main Door Placement and Vastu
The placement of your main door is a crucial aspect of Vastu Shastra, as it affects the energy flow of your home. Some of the most commonly recommended placements include:

- North-facing doors, which are associated with the God of Knowledge and prosperity.
- East-facing doors, which represent the rising sun and new beginnings.
- West-facing doors, which symbolize the setting sun and a time for relaxation.
- Consult a Vastu expert to determine the best placement for your main door.
- Ensure that the door is placed in a commanding position, allowing you to see the entrance from the center of the home.
- Avoid placing the main door under a beam, near a staircase, or directly opposite the bathroom.




















Materials and Finishes for Main Doors
The materials and finishes used for your main door can significantly impact the overall aesthetic and energy of your home. Some of the most popular options include:
- Wood, which is a natural, eco-friendly choice that can add warmth and character to your space.
- Metal, which is durable and long-lasting, but can also feel cold and uninviting.
- Glass, which allows natural light to flood the space and creates a sense of transparency and openness.
- Consider the style and architecture of your home when choosing the materials and finishes.
- Think about the level of maintenance you're willing and able to commit to.
- Balance your practical needs with your aesthetic preferences.
